Definition of reposes:

(v) : (intransitive) (also figurative) To lean or recline, sit down, or lie down to rest; to rest.
(v) : (intransitive) (figurative, chiefly Eastern Orthodoxy, of a saint) To die, to rest in peace.
(v) : (intransitive) Followed by on or upon: of a thing: to lie or be physically positioned on something, especially horizontally; to rest on or be supported by something.
(v) : (intransitive) Followed by on or upon: of light, a look, etc.: to fall or rest (and often remain for a while) on something; to alight, to dwell.
(v) : (intransitive) Followed by on or upon: to be based on; to depend or rely on.
(n) : (uncountable) Temporary cessation from activity to rest and recover, especially in the form of sleep; rest; (countable) an instance of this; a break, a rest; a sleep.
